This stunning print captures the regal presence of Louis XV, the King of France from 1715 to 1774. Painted by Hyacinthe Rigaud in 1730, this oil on canvas masterpiece showcases the baroque style that was popular during that era. The portrait depicts Louis XV standing proudly, wearing a magnificent robe adorned with intricate details and embellishments. His royal staff rests beside him as he gazes confidently into the distance. The artist skillfully captures every detail of Louis XV's appearance, from his elegant posture to his refined facial features. The fleur de lis symbol, representing French royalty, is prominently displayed throughout the painting, emphasizing his status as king. This portrait not only serves as a visual representation of Louis XV but also provides insight into the fashion and interior design trends of early 18th-century France. It offers a glimpse into the opulent world inhabited by French monarchs during this period.
